2. Obstacles Of Recycling Solar Panels
It is extensively approved that reusing photovoltaic panels has many ecological benefits, however, it is also real that the procedure isn't without its challenges. Yet exactly what are these challenges? Allow's check out better.
Among the most significant issues with recycling solar panels is the complexity of the task itself. It can be difficult to break down the different parts, such as glass and steel, to be recycled individually. Furthermore, there are security and health and wellness threats entailed with handling damaged glass or breathing in fumes from thawing components.
One more essential challenge associated with reusing solar panels is cost. Many countries do not have enough infrastructure or resources to sufficiently recycle these things which brings about higher costs for services trying to do so. Additionally, as a result of the specialized nature of reusing photovoltaic panels, this can create an economic burden on firms trying to stay compliant with policies. Ultimately, these prices could be passed down to customers making it hard for them to afford renewable resource sources.

3. Techniques For Recycling Solar Panels
As the world strives for a much more lasting future, recycling photovoltaic panels is an increasingly preferred job. In the middle of this growing passion, however, we should think about the techniques that remain in area to make it possible.
To begin with, lots of business have applied a 'take-back' system where old or damaged solar panels can be gathered and sent out to their respective manufacturing facilities for reusing. In this manner, the materials are able to be recycled in the building of new products. In addition, some communities have actually also started supplying incentives for people desiring to reuse their photovoltaic panels; this could range from tax breaks to free shipping expenses.
Furthermore, technology has actually ended up being significantly sophisticated when it pertains to reusing photovoltaic panels-- with specialised machines efficient in separating out all the different parts within them. For example, by utilizing AI-powered robot arms, these devices can remove valuable materials such as copper and aluminium while additionally disposing of contaminated materials securely.
